The SI unit of resistivity is:
AOhm
BOhm-meter
COhm/meter
DVolt-meter
✓ Correct Answer: B — Ohm-meter
Resistivity (rho) is calculated as R * A / L, which yields the unit Ohm-meter (Ωm).
